01 What Is Graphite?
BackGraphite is a naturally occurring form of crystalline carbon known for its excellent electrical conductivity, heat resistance, and lubricating properties. It is a critical raw material in industries such as:
Lithium-ion batteries
Steelmaking (refractories)
Electronics
Lubricants
Renewable energy technologies
02 Types of Natural Graphite
BackUnderstanding graphite types is essential for mining and processing:
1. Flake Graphite
Found in metamorphic rocks
High purity and most valuable
Widely used in battery production
03 Amorphous Graphite
BackLower grade and less crystalline
Common in lubricants and industrial applications
3. Vein (Lump) Graphite
Rare and very high purity
Used in specialized industrial applications
04 Graphite Mining Process
BackGraphite mining involves several key stages:
1. Exploration
Geologists identify graphite deposits through mapping, sampling, and drilling.
2. Extraction
Graphite is mined using two main methods:
Open-pit mining: Used for near-surface deposits
Underground mining: Used for deeper, high-grade deposits
3. Crushing and Grinding
The ore is crushed and ground to release graphite flakes from surrounding rock.
4. Flotation
A key separation process where graphite is separated from impurities using water and chemicals.
5. Purification
Graphite is purified through:
Chemical treatment
Thermal processing
6. Drying and Packaging
Final graphite products are dried, graded, and prepared for market.

06 Applications of Graphite
BackGraphite plays a vital role in many industries:
Battery Industry
Graphite is a key component in lithium-ion batteries, especially for electric vehicles (EVs).
Steel Industry
Used in refractories to withstand high temperatures.
Electronics
Essential for conductivity in various devices.
Lubricants
Reduces friction in industrial machinery.
07 Global Graphite Mining Market
BackMajor graphite-producing countries include:
China (largest producer)
Mozambique
Madagascar
Brazil
Canada
The market is rapidly expanding due to increasing demand for EV batteries and clean energy technologies.
08 Environmental Impact and Sustainability
BackGraphite mining can impact the environment if not managed properly. Key concerns include:
Land degradation
Water pollution
Energy consumption
Sustainable practices include:
Water recycling systems
Reduced chemical usage
Land rehabilitation after mining
Adoption of cleaner processing technologies
09 Challenges in Graphite Mining
BackDespite strong demand, the industry faces several challenges:
Supply chain constraints
Environmental regulations
High purification costs
Competition from synthetic graphite
